Complete Guide to the Epson M2120 Adjustment Program The Epson EcoTank M2120 is a robust, monochrome all-in-one printer known for its efficiency and low printing costs. However, like all inkjet printers, it features built-in safety counters designed to protect the hardware. When these counters reach their limit, the printer stops functioning and displays errors such as "Service Required."

Inkjet printers track internal maintenance data, including waste ink volume. When the counter reaches a factory limit, the Epson M2120 displays a “Service Required” error (often error code or similar) and stops printing. The Adjustment Program (also called the Service Program or AdjProg ) is the only official method to reset this counter. The Epson M2120 monochrome multifunction printer utilizes a proprietary service tool known as the "Adjustment Program" to perform maintenance tasks such as resetting the waste ink pad counter, initializing EEPROM, and adjusting printhead alignment. While essential for authorized repair centers, the program is not publicly released by Seiko Epson Corporation.
